From 69920338f8130da929ade6f93e6fa3e0e68433ee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Bartosz Golaszewski Date: Mon, 10 Feb 2025 11:51:56 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] gpiolib: sanitize the return value of gpio_chip::request() The return value of the request() callback may be propagated to user-space. If a bad driver returns a positive number, it may confuse user programs. Tighten the API contract and check for positive numbers returned by GPIO controllers.
